Just In: There is a massive rotation in the team’s rankings on the ICC Cricket World Cup Super League Points Table after Pakistan and West Indies register their victories over the Netherlands and New Zealand, respectively. The Green Caps move to the 3rd spot after defeating the Dutch squad by 16-runs.

Meanwhile, New Zealand faced its first defeat in the ICC CWC Super League against West Indies. Kwi’s are having an official tour of Caribbean lands, in which the host side outshined them in the opening match. While batted first, New Zealand posted 190 runs in 45 overs.

The credit for bundling down the hardcore Kiwi batting line-up goes to Akeal Hossien and Alzarri Joseph from West Indies. Both bowlers collectively picked six wickets during their brilliant bowling spells. In return, the host side achieved the target in 39th over with a loss of six wickets.

The victories of Pakistan and West Indies in their recent games are the utmost reason for slight changes in the CWC Super League Points Table. With Pakistan’s advances to the 3rd position with 100 points, the West Indies also bordered closer to New Zealand.

At the moment, six cricketing teams are playing each other under the ICC’s CWC Super League. It includes a Team India tour of Zimbabwe, Pakistan ODI series against the Netherlands, and West Indies versus New Zealand ODIs and T20Is series.
